Situated in southeast France, not far from Italy, this resort is ideal for the intermediate skier; just over half of their slopes are for such skiers. They also have one-quarter slopes for beginners, and the remaining twenty percent are advanced (single black diamond).
The resort has no gondolas or trams, and twenty-eight lifts. If you like snowboarding or want to learn, the resort offers lessons and has a snowboard fun park.
Above the village is the Cote 2000 Ski Center, and it provides easy access to the ski slopes. No matter the weather, the slopes are almost always covered as the area has snow making equipment.
The town also has wonderful night life available, two clubs, a casino, paragliding and other activities. Six airports are under two hours from the area, so access is easy.
